On behalf of FMI – The Food Industry Association and the tens of thousands of supermarket pharmacies operated by our member companies, thank you for the opportunity to comment on the Federal Trade Commission’s (FTC or Commission) proposed consent agreement with Express Scripts, Inc. (ESI) and its affiliated entities.
FMI represents the food industry, including grocery companies that operate retail pharmacies serving millions of patients and families across the United States. These pharmacies play an essential role in ensuring access to prescription medications and pharmacist services. This is particularly true for families and seniors who rely on their local grocery store pharmacy as a convenient and trusted point of care and for communities facing provider shortages, where pharmacists are often a critical and highly accessible last point of care.
FMI commends the FTC for its continued efforts to identify and address anticompetitive practices in the pharmacy benefit manager (PBM) marketplace. The Commission’s investigation and enforcement activities are a significant and much-needed step toward addressing longstanding concerns regarding the concentrated market power and vertically integrated business practices of PBMs and toward restoring a more transparent, competitive, and accountable marketplace that supports sustainable access to community-based pharmacy care for patients.
